What are Fragrance Reed Diffusers?
Fragrance reed diffusers are devices used to spread scents in domestic and commercial environments. These elegant objects not only add a pleasant fragrance to the air but also help create a cozy and relaxing atmosphere.
Their operation is simple but effective: a scented liquid, generally composed of essential oils mixed with a neutral solvent, is poured into a decorative container. Subsequently, various rattan or fiber sticks are inserted into the container, which absorb the liquid and diffuse it into the surrounding environment. The fragrance is gradually released into the air through the evaporation of the liquid absorbed by the sticks. This process occurs naturally and continuously, creating a pleasant and long-lasting fragrance that gently spreads throughout the environment. How to Use Fragrance Reed Diffusers?
Using fragrance reed diffusers is a simple process that can quickly transform a space into a fragrant and welcoming environment. Follow these steps to achieve the best results:
- Preparing the Bottle: Before you begin, remove the cap from the bottle containing the fragrance and pour the contents into the diffuser bottle.
- Placing the Sticks: Insert the ends of the sticks into the bottle so that they are immersed in the fragrance. Make sure they are evenly distributed to ensure uniform diffusion of the scent.
- Adjusting the Fragrance Intensity: If you desire a more subtle fragrance, use fewer sticks. Conversely, if you want a stronger fragrance, increase the number of sticks used. You can adjust the intensity of the fragrance according to your personal preferences.
- Positioning the Diffuser: Place the bottle in a suitable location within the room. Ideally, it should be placed in a well-ventilated area and away from direct heat sources or sunlight.
- Rotating the Sticks: To keep the fragrance fresh and continuously diffused in the environment, rotate the sticks every few days. This helps renew the surface of the sticks and ensure consistent fragrance diffusion.
- Refilling the Fragrance: When the fragrance in the bottle begins to deplete, you can refill it by adding more scented oil to the existing bottle.
By following these simple steps, you can enjoy a fragrant and welcoming environment in your home or office using fragrance reed diffusers.

The duration of reed diffusers varies depending on factors like room size and fragrance quality. Generally, it ranges from 4 to 6 weeks. Temperature and ventilation also affect fragrance diffusion: in warm and well-ventilated environments, the duration may decrease, while in cold or poorly ventilated environments, it may extend.
To maximize the diffuser’s lifespan, avoid direct heat sources and periodically rotate the reeds. When they start to dry out, replace them or add more essential oil to keep the aroma fresh and intense over time.
